EDITORS COMMENTS
Seated Voltaire" by Jean-Antoine Houdon is an exquisite 18th-century plaster sculpture depicting the renowned French philosopher, writer, and historian François Marie Arouet Voltaire. This masterpiece, created between approximately 1779 and 1795, is one of six known versions of the sculpture and is currently housed at the Los Angeles County Museum of Art (LACMA) in the United States. Voltaire, born in France in 1694, was a versatile figure of the Enlightenment era. He was an influential dramatist, poet, and playwright, as well as a prolific author and philosopher. His works, filled with wit and satire, challenged the social and political norms of his time. This lifelike sculpture captures Voltaire in a contemplative seated position, with his right hand resting on a book and his left hand holding a quill pen. The sculpture is on a modern painted wood base and is adorned with vestiges of paint and terracotta slip, with metal supports. The intricate details of Voltaire's clothing and facial features are a testament to Houdon's exceptional skill as a sculptor. Houdon, a French artist, was renowned for his ability to capture the essence of his subjects in his sculptures.
